This is for an Italian style custard perfect for a Trifle, Zuppa Inglese or Baba. It is from one of my favorite cookbooks: Ada Boni Italian Regional Cooking.
Ingredients
5 egg yolks
5 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ract (Ada called for vanilla powder)
1 rounded teaspoon flour
rind of 1 lemon
2 1/4 cups milk
1 tablespoon butter
Directions

Don't be intimidated by the fact that there are no amounts because there really is no set amount for each </summary><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://annuciasmenus.blogspot.com/feeds/4759547461211082870/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=7010686743499301241&amp;postID=4759547461211082870'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/7010686743499301241/posts/default/4759547461211082870'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/7010686743499301241/posts/default/4759547461211082870'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://annuciasmenus.blogspot.com/2009/09/baked-pasta-bolognese.html' title='Baked Pasta Bolognese (Ziti Al Forno Bolognese)'/><author><name>Danielle</name><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='31' height='25' src='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_orvvArTesSU/TTfRaMkpPaI/AAAAAAAADGU/3ir8tX7yPZw/S220/Copy%2Bof%2Bprofile2.jpg'/></author><media:thumbnail xmlns:media='http://search.yahoo.com/mrss/' url='http://2.bp.blogspot.com/_orvvArTesSU/S4hMB5vgNnI/AAAAAAAAC3Y/34ZN58VuTAQ/s72-c/DSCF0042.JPG' height='72' width='72'/><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-7010686743499301241.post-2771177993395003481</id><published>2009-09-08T10:42:00.000-07:00</published><updated>2010-02-18T03:47:02.682-08:00</updated><category scheme='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#' term='Pasta'/><category scheme='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#' term='Sauces'/><title type='text'>Pasta Aglio Olio</title><summary type='text'>Aglio Olio is an Italian sauce made up of garlic and oil (aglio-garlic &amp; olio-oil) and has a long history. It is mentioned in the writings of Pliny the Elder (AD 23-79), A Roman,  wrote that when garlic is “beaten up in oil and vinegar it swells up in foam to a surprising size”. This was how the ancient Romans ate their pasta before the the tomato was brought to Europe by the Spaniards. Add butter; process until mixture </summary><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://annuciasmenus.blogspot.com/feeds/3249114483126854324/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=7010686743499301241&amp;postID=3249114483126854324'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/7010686743499301241/posts/default/3249114483126854324'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/7010686743499301241/posts/default/3249114483126854324'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://annuciasmenus.blogspot.com/2009/05/hershey-cocoa-brownies.html' title='Basic Pie Crust (Savory Pie)'/><author><name>Danielle</name><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='31' height='25' src='http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_orvvArTesSU/TTfRaMkpPaI/AAAAAAAADGU/3ir8tX7yPZw/S220/Copy%2Bof%2Bprofile2.jpg'/></author><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-7010686743499301241.post-3878289557254227821</id><published>2009-05-12T05:16:00.001-07:00</published><updated>2010-01-09T06:06:13.293-08:00</updated><category scheme='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#' term='pizza/ calzone/ stromboli'/><category scheme='http://www.blogger.com/atom/ns#' term='Breads'/><title type='text'>Stromboli</title><summary type='text'>Stromboli is a bread filled with various cheeses, Italian meats or vegetables. The dough used is Italian bread dough and not pizza dough like a calzone. Stromboli originated in 1950  just outside of Philadelphia, at Romano's Italian Restaurant &amp; Pizzeria, by Nazzareno Romano.
